Basic Principles in Ventilator Support

What is a Ventilator?

A ventilator is a machine that aids people breathe when they are unable to do so individually because of respiratory system failing or various other wellness concerns. It supplies favorable pressure breathing assistance by delivering oxygen-rich air right into the lungs.

Types of Mechanical Ventilation

Mechanical ventilation can be classified right into numerous kinds:

    Invasive Ventilation: Entails intubation where a tube is placed right into the trachea. Non-invasive Ventilation (NIV): Uses masks or nasal prongs without requiring intubation.

Key Parts of Ventilator Management

Ventilator Setups Explained

Understanding ventilator settings is critical for reliable patient care:

    Tidal Volume (Vt): The volume of air supplied to the individual during each breath. Respiratory Price (RR): The number of breaths provided per minute. Positive End-Expiratory Stress (PEEP): Maintains respiratory tract pressure at the end of expiration to stop alveolar collapse.

Monitoring Person Response

Regular monitoring is important:

Assess crucial indications like heart price and oxygen saturation.

Evaluate blood gas results to comprehend metabolic status.

Addressing Problems Related to Mechanical Ventilation

Common Difficulties Associated with Mechanical Ventilation

Complications might arise throughout mechanical ventilation; these consist of but are not limited to:

image

Barotrauma Pneumothorax Ventilator-associated pneumonia (VAP)

Understanding these difficulties helps doctor mitigate threats effectively.

Preventative Measures Against Complications

Strategies consist of normal assessments and adhering closely to infection control protocols.
